Burkina Faso says expels 3 French diplomats for 'subversive activities'

OUAGADOUGOU - Three French diplomats have been declared "persona non grata" in Burkina Faso "for subversive activities," according to a note released by the Burkina foreign ministry on Thursday.

The note to the French embassy in Burkina Faso, dated Tuesday, said the three diplomats were ordered to leave the country within 48 hours.

The three diplomates were identified as Gwenaielle Habouzit, and two political counsellors, Herve Fournier and Guillaume Reisacher, according to the note.
